Night of Philosophy and Ideas

January 25, 2020 @ 8:00 pm - January 26, 2020 @ 8:00 am

The Cultural Services of the French Embassy in the United States, Old Dominion University, and the Slover Library Foundation present an all-night marathon event of ideas, philosophy, music, art and much more. In cities all across five continents and now arriving in Norfolk, the Night of Ideas is a world-wide event that celebrates the stream of ideas between countries, cultures, topics, and generations. The 2020 edition of the Night of Ideas centers around the common theme “être vivant” or “being alive.” Guests will gather together to ask: What is being alive? What is our place in the living world?
